MCP server that exposes DECIMER image-to-SMILES functionality as tool calls.
This project is a thin adapter over the existing FastAPI service in DecimerServerAPI.
It does not run DECIMER models directly.
The adapter sends JSON requests by default, with automatic fallback to form payloads for compatibility.
Tools
server_health: Checks whether the DECIMER FastAPI server is reachable.analyze_chemical_image: Sends a base64-encoded image to/image2smiles/and returns structured output.

Output shape
analyze_chemical_image returns:
{
"ok": true,
"smiles": "CCO",
"reason": null,
"api_status_code": 200,
"api_message": null,
"classifier_score": 0.0000012,
"classifier_threshold": 0.3,
"classifier_decision": "structure_like"
}
When no SMILES is returned by API classifier behavior:
{
"ok": true,
"smiles": null,
"reason": "not_chemical_structure",
"api_status_code": 200,
"api_message": "No SMILES returned by API",
"classifier_score": 0.99999,
"classifier_threshold": 0.3,
"classifier_decision": "not_structure_like"
}
